Why Does Tank Water Get So Hot?


To pinpoint the best way to cool tank water in restaurants and shops, we first need to understand what causes the water inside the tank to heat up in the first place. Several factors drive up the water temperature inside storage tanks:


The tank is exposed to direct sunlight


Most tanks, whether ground-level or rooftop, sit in open areas that are exposed to direct sunlight, which steadily warms the water.

The material the tank is made from:
Some materials, such as plastic or fibreglass, retain heat far more than others, so it is better to opt for materials that absorb less heat.

Tank capacity and rate of water use:
The less the water moves inside the tank, the more likely it is to heat up, as it sits stagnant for long stretches without being refreshed.

The tank’s location:
Rooftop tanks are more prone to heat than ground-level ones because they sit close to hot building surfaces.

Traditional Solutions for Cooling Tank Water in Restaurants and Shops


In fact, when searching for the best way to cool tank water in restaurants and shops, you will find that people have been tackling this challenge for decades, and out of that came several simple, traditional techniques. Some of them are still in use today thanks to their effectiveness and dependable results:
Insulating the tank:
This is done by wrapping the tank in thermal insulation such as polyurethane panels, foam, or reflective aluminium insulation. The key advantages of this method are:
It reduces heat absorption by up to 70%.
It is relatively easy to install.
It does not require ongoing maintenance.

As for the drawbacks:
It does not actually lower the water temperature; it simply stops it from climbing any higher.
It may prove ineffective in extremely hot regions.
It is not considered the best way to cool tank water in restaurants and shops, but rather a simple technique that can support another cooling system.
Shading the tank:
This involves building a canopy from special fabric or a metal shade, fixed in a certain way above the tank to shield it from direct sunlight.
The key advantages of this method are:
Its prices are very modest and inexpensive.

It is effective at bringing the water temperature down by several degrees.
However, its drawbacks are:
On its own, it is not enough at the peak of summer, and it does not qualify as the best way to cool tank water in restaurants and shops.
It needs maintenance because of the effects of the weather.


Painting the tank in a reflective colour:
Coating the surface of the tank with white or heat-reflective paint, such as ceramic-based coatings, is one of the methods that can lower the water temperature inside the tank. Yet it too is not the best way to cool tank water in restaurants and shops, because the job calls for a higher cooling capacity than a reflective coat of paint can deliver. Even so, it remains worthwhile in order to avoid absorbing more of the sun’s rays, and it brings several other benefits, such as:
Its low cost.


It slightly improves thermal insulation and helps keep the water cooler.
It helps prevent the formation of green algae or bacteria inside the tank.
As for the drawbacks of this method:
Its effectiveness is limited.
It needs to be repainted every so often.
And so we find that traditional methods can reduce the heat of the water inside the tank to some degree, yet none of them can be considered the best way to cool tank water in restaurants and shops.

When deciding on the best way to cool tank water in restaurants and shops, several factors need to be weighed up:
Tank size and water consumption:
Large tanks with high water usage may call for more powerful and sophisticated cooling systems, such as chillers.

The available budget:
You need to balance the upfront cost of the cooling system against the long-term running and maintenance expenses. Restaurant and shop owners are forever on the lookout for the best way to cool tank water in restaurants and shops in a way that matches their budget and the cost of the cooling method, with the goal of boosting their profit without taking a loss.

The local climate:
In extremely hot regions such as the United Arab Emirates, active cooling systems may be essential, whereas in areas with a moderate climate, insulation and coatings may be enough.

Installation space:
The truth is that some cooling systems require a large space for installation and ventilation.

Maintenance requirements:
You should assess how easy or difficult it is to maintain the system you choose and whether spare parts are readily available. Extra Tips for Keeping Tank Water Cool

Regardless of the best way to cool tank water in restaurants and shops that you settle on, there are a few practices that boost its effectiveness:
Regular maintenance:
Carry out routine maintenance on all the components of the cooling system, including checking for leaks, cleaning the filters, and making sure the pumps are running efficiently.

Monitoring the temperature:
Fit temperature sensors and check the water regularly to make sure it stays within the required range.

Cleaning the tanks and pipes:
Build-up and sediment inside the tank and pipes can hurt cooling efficiency and encourage bacterial growth. For more details on tank water cooling methods, click here.

Cutting down on water stagnation time:
Using the water as continuously as possible reduces the chances of its temperature rising.
